About Justice for Equality Afghanistan Organization:

Justice for Equality Afghanistan Organization (JEAO) is a non-profit, non-governmental organization founded on the principle that access to affordable quality health care is a basic human right. JEAO works with interdisciplinary professionals to develop and implement innovative, culturally appropriate, evidence based public health interventions.  JEAO offers ground-breaking and unconventional solutions that foster self-reliance and promote sustainable health care that is accessible to all. JEAO is working in Afghanistan since 2007, implementing integrated health projects managed mainly by national staff supported technically and management wise by expatriate staff from head office.

Job Descriptions:

  • Design and update competency-based vocational training curricula tailored to labor market needs and based on the scope of the project in a way that will lead to financial independent and income generation for 1050 project beneficiary
  • Ensure training materials are aligned with national and/or donor standards.
  • Adopt policies and proactive that will create self-sufficiency and entrepreneurship skills among targeted participants by developing policies and ensuring policy and guidelines are fully implemented.
  • Facilitate or oversee technical and soft skills training sessions for trainees.
  • Conduct assessments to identify local as well as national level market opportunities for the beneficiaries’ products by assessing market, organizing local and national level exhibition.
  • Track beneficiaries’ performance and post-training employment outcomes.
  • Ensure quality of production, packing, marketing throughout the project.
  • Develop curricula and ensure beneficiaries are trained on basic skills of entrepreneurship by including topics such as marketing, packing, business registration and development in their curriculum
  • Evaluate training effectiveness and suggest improvements.
  • Support vocational training centers in improving training quality and operational efficiency.
  • Mentor and support vocational instructors.
  • Coordinate with government bodies, NGOs, private sector partners, and donors.
  • Assist in building linkages between training programs and employment opportunities.
  • Prepare progress reports, success stories, and case studies.
  • Maintain accurate records of training activities and results.

 

Job Requirements:

  • Bachelor’s degree in entrepreneurship and business development, Education, Vocational Training, Social Sciences, or related field (Master’s preferred).
  • Minimum 5–7 years of experience in entrepreneurship skills development, business development, vocational training, livelihoods, skills development, or workforce development.
  • Strong knowledge of Technical and Vocational Education and Training (TVET) systems and approaches.
  • Experience working with youth, women, and vulnerable populations.
  • Demonstrated ability to design competency-based curricula and training modules.
  • Strong networking and partnership-building skills with the private sector and training institutions.
  • Good facilitation, communication, and coaching skills.
  • Knowledge of local labor market dynamics and entrepreneurship.
  • Ability to travel frequently to training sites and field locations.
